当前位置: 首页 > >

工作中使用的git操作流程

发布时间:

问题:需要克隆下来公司的项目进行代码编辑后提交自己的分支进行项目合并


1、使用git Bash:cat ~/.ssh/id_rsa.pub获取公钥,然后填到公司git地址自己账户下的SSH keys。这样可以通过SSH的方式克隆公司项目


2、克隆项目:选择一个文件夹下打开git Bash,使用git clone?git@****:********.git将项目克隆下来


3、进入项目文件查看本地和远程仓库上的所有分支:git branch -a


4、创建本地自己的分支:git branch ccTest


5、切换到本地自己分支:git checkout ccTest


6、查看本地的所有分支:git branch


7、拉取最新的代码:git pull origin 当前分支名


?


?


在某一分支下继续创建子分支:


1、创建并切换到分支:git checkout -b 新分支名称


2、拉去最新代码:git pull origin?新分支名称


3、在创建新子分支:git checkout -b 新子分支名称? 这样新子分支的代码就是基于新分支的


4、将分支推送到线上:git push origin 新子分支名称? 这样线上就有新的分支了